Tax Yield

Dáil Éireann Debate, Thursday - 17 July 2014

Thursday, 17 July 2014

Questions (136)

Michael McGrath

Question:

136. Deputy Michael McGrath asked the Minister for Finance the forecast revenue that will be raised by the carbon levy in respect of each product on which it is applied in 2014;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[32487/14]

Written answers

I am informed by the Revenue Commissioners that the forecast revenue from Carbon Tax and associated estimated VAT in respect of each commodity in 2014 is as shown in the following table. Carbon Tax receipts to end June 2014 are €208m.

 2014 Forecast

Estimated

Carbon

(€m)

Estimated Associated VAT

(€m)

Total

(€m)

Auto Diesel

146.67

3.37

150.05

Petrol

65.20

15.00

80.19

Aviation Gasoline

0.03

0.01

0.03

Kerosene

46.44

4.39

50.83

MGO

59.29

5.60

64.89

Fuel Oil

2.55

-

2.55

LPG

4.82

0.65

5.47

Auto LPG

0.07

0.02

0.08

Natural Gas

56.54

4.58

61.12

Coal

15.98

2.16

18.14

Peat

5.56

0.75

6.31

Total

403.14

36.52

439.66
